Keeping your investment in dBASE CLASSIC up and running is just as important to us here at dBase, LLC as it is to you. That is why we are extending our year-end apprentice promotion to users of dBASE CLASSIC. By naming a second individual, you will both be able to attend not one, but two of our training seminars. Our goal is to help you expand your company’s dBASE expertise and protect your investment in your dBASE applications that you depend on every day. For any purchase of dBASE CLASSIC Bundle, made between November 1st 2012, and December 31st 2012, we will include two seats in our successful online training seminar “Working with dbDOS”. Additionally, we will include two seats to our newly introduced training seminar “Migrating your dBASE programs to dBASE PLUS 2.8”.
